Inland Desert Nursery

(Benton City, WA) – Inland Empire (Eastern Washington, Eastern Oregon, 
Idaho, Montana, and harsher sites in the western parts of those states.) 

Inland Desert Nursery is a family-owned and operated nursery in Benton City, Washington, where the Judkins family has supplied growers across North America with clean, healthy plant material for more than 40 years. Founded by Tom Judkins-who pioneered Washington’s first certified Winegrape mother blocks with the support of Dr. Walter Clore-our mission remains rooted in patient investment, disciplined clean-plant production, and a long-term commitment to grower success. Today, Kevin Judkins is leading the next evolution of Inland Desert with those same roots, building on our investment in developing, teaching, and empowering highly trained plant-care staff to expand thoughtfully into new nursery crops that uniquely outperform in our inland desert climate and growing season- upported by industry-leading biosecurity and clean-plant systems for everything we grow, from grapevines to conifer trees.

Rooted Forestry Nursery

AT17 and AT24 product sizes 

Rooted Forestry Nursery located in Sherwood, Oregon produces larger stocktypes for the coastal regions of Oregon and Washington. It is a grow out location where small cell seedlings are sown and grown at Inland Desert Nursery then transplanted into the larger cells to be finished.
